Vocabulary to Saltair na Rann

On an experimental basis, the School of Celtic Studies here makes available the vocabulary of Corp na Saltrach i.e. lines 1–7788 of Saltair na Rann (ed. Whitley Stokes, Oxford 1883). This will complement the draft text and translation of… Read More
